Download NowNEW DELHI: The Cochin University of Science and Technology has revised the CUSAT CAT 2022 exam pattern and minimum marks condition for BTech/MSc programmes. As per the revised exam pattern, the question paper will have a total of 200 questions with a maximum of 600 marks. Also, candidates are required to score a minimum of 10 marks separately for section I (Physics & Chemistry) and for section II (Mathematics) in the CUSAT CAT 2022 exam. The CUSAT CAT 2022 exam is scheduled to be held from June 22 to 24, 2022.

CUSAT CAT 2022: Exam pattern revised
Here is the revised exam pattern of CUSAT CAT 2022 for BTech/MSc programmes:
BTech/MSc (Physics, Chemistry & Mathematics)
|
Section |
Subjects |
No. of questions |
Time in minutes |
Maximum marks |
|
I |
Physics & Chemistry (combined) |
100 Nos (Physics - 60 Nos & Chemistry - 40 Nos) |
90 Minutes |
300 |
|
II |
Mathematics |
100 Nos |
90 Minutes |
300 |
|
Total |
|
|
|
600 |

CUSAT CAT 2022: Minimum marks condition revised
The authorities have also revised the condition of the minimum mark along with the exam pattern. Candidates can check the updated minimum marks condition here.
Candidates need to score a minimum of 10 marks separately for section I (Physics & Chemistry) and for section II (Mathematics) in the CUSAT CAT 2022 exam for ranking in various programmes such as BTech, MSc (Five years integrated) in Photonics, and MSc (Five years integrated) in Computer Science (Artificial Intelligence & Data Science)
